#7c2b2c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7c2b2c is composed of 48.6% red, 16.9%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.3% magenta, 64.5%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 359.3 degrees, a saturation of 48.5% and a lightness of 32.7%. #7c2b2c color hex could be obtained by blending #f85658 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

● #7c2b2c color description : Dark moderate red.
#7c2b2c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7c2b2c has RGB values of R:124, G:43,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.65,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8137516.

Shades and Tints of #7c2b2c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070303 is the darkest color, while #fdf8f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7c2b2c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555252 is the less saturated color, while #a30406 is the most saturated one.
